Sơ đồ mạch nạp chương trình dùng ATMEGA8

Một phần của tài liệu Thiết kế bộ KIT thực hành vi điều khiển 8051 (Trang 78 - 80)

• ATMega8 là một con Vi Điều Khiển thuộc dòng Mega AVR của hãng ATMEL. Dòng Vi Điều Khiển này có tính năng nổi trội như:

• Rất tiết kiệm năng lượng, hiệu suất cao

- CPU có kiến trúc RISC, có 130 lệnh, hầu hết chúng thực hiện chỉ trong một chu kỳ xung clock.

- 32 thanh ghi đa dụng

- Tốc độ tối đa lên đến 16MIPS với thạch anh 16MHz • Bộ nhớ phân đoạn, có độ bền cao không dễ bay hơi

- Có 8KB bộ nhớ Flash lập trình ISP - 512Bytes EEPROM

- Chu kỳ ghi/xóa 10.000 lần cho bộ nhớ Flash ROM, và 100.000 cho EEPROM

- Dữ liệu không bị mất sau 20 năm (ở 850C) và 100 năm (ở 250C) - Có tính năng bảo mật

• Tính năng ngoại vi

- 2 bộ Timer/Counter 8 bit, 1 bộ so sánh - 1 bộ Timer/Counter 16 bit

- Bộ đếm Thời gian thực với dao động riêng - 3 kênh PWM

- 6 kênh ADC 10 bits cho kiểu vỏ PDIP, và 8 kênh ADC 10 bít cho kiểu vỏ TQFP

- Giao tiếp nối tiếp TWI

- Lập trình nối tiếp USART, giao tiếp nối tiếp SPI master/slave - Bộ so sánh Analog on-chip

• Tính năng đặc biệt của ATMega8 - Hiệu chuẩn bộ dao động RC nội

- Bộ nguồn ngắt bên ngoài và bên trong

- Năm chế độ Sleep: Idle, giảm nhiễu ADC, tiết kiệm năng lượng, Power- down, và chế độ chờ (stand by)

• Đóng gói & I/O

- 23 ngõ vào/ra khả trình

- Được đóng gói trong 28 chân kiểu vỏ PDIP • Điện áp hoạt động

- 2,7 ÷ 5.5V (ATmega8L) - 4.5 ÷ 5.5V (ATmega8)

- 0 ÷ 16 MHz (ATmega8) động -

Một phần của tài liệu Thiết kế bộ KIT thực hành vi điều khiển 8051 (Trang 78 - 80)